- W2005268521 abstract "Abstract A variety of applications of C ‐alkynylated nucleosides has prompted the continuing development of efficient synthetic methods for their preparation. We report an efficient andenvironmentally benign Sonogashira coupling reaction for alkynylation of unprotected halonucleosides in an aqueous solvent. The combination of Pd(OAc) 2 , CuI, and TXPTS [trisodium tri(2,4‐dimethyl‐5‐sulfonatophenyl)phosphane] provided an effective catalyst for the alkynylation of 8‐bromopurines and 5‐iodouridine in H 2 O/CH 3 CN (1:1) in yields ranging from 42 to 98 %." @default.
